[6:21] Now the first point that should be made is that this is not an attempt to teach science, but is an attempt to look at a cultural history of science.

[6:35] A very simple form. People like some of our colleagues in this room will find this far too elementary, but maybe some of us have not thought about the cultural history of science.

[6:49] If you had been a student signing up for a science course in 1810, you would unfortunately have been turned away, because there was no such course in the university.

[7:06] Natural philosophy was your program, and the discussion that Tom McLeish initiates is, what is the difference between our understanding of the word science as compared with the word, or the words natural philosophy.

[7:26] The word science comes from the Latin, as, again, others in the audience are better equipped to say than I, comes from the word scientia, which means knowledge, and which is final.

[7:39] The words natural philosophy mean love of learning about natural things.

[7:51] Love of learning about natural things implies a journey, so that science, in that sense, is a journey. And what is implied by science as compared to natural philosophy leads to a considerable discussion in the book, because we are used to thinking about science as providing all the answers.

[8:19] When, in fact, as a practicing scientist, Professor McLeish tells us that rarely do we provide answers, that we provide steps on the way towards an understanding of truth.

[8:38] So the difference that is suggested between natural philosophy in the 18th and early 19th centuries, and science as we discuss it today, is that of the difference between a journey and a statement about the facts and the answers to everyone's questions.

[9:05] The implications are huge, as you well imagine. If, indeed, our contemporary science is the answer to all the world's problems, then it's very different from admitting that we are still on the way, and that very few of the important questions have yet been solved.

[9:28] In order to pursue this point, and to unwrap this piece of paper, we need to look at the relationship between science and theology.

[9:49] And, very simply, Professor McLeish suggests that there are four main ways of relating science and theology, three of which are patently wrong, and his way obviously is right.

[10:07] But I'll try to explain that. The first one is that science and theology are competitors, and one or the other has to win.

[10:19] And this, of course, is the illusion behind Mr. Dawkins' outspoken atheist position, in which it's clear, from his point of view, that science is the winner.

[10:33] There's nothing really tangible or valuable that we need in the 21st century in theology. But interestingly enough, in this same bag of seeing science and theology as competitors, we find the fundamentalists, Whitcomb and Morris, who also see the game as a game of competition between theology and science, and for them, theology wins with no valuable contribution from science.

[11:06] Interesting, in fact, that those two people, one is a civil engineer, and the other is a scientist, but they have come to the conclusion that there is no relationship between theology and science.

[11:23] So two people at opposite ends of a spectrum find themselves in a similar bag in looking at the relationship between science and theology. A second one, which has been well exemplified by Stephen Jay Gould, is one about non-overlapping magisteria.

[11:43] Sounds like a mouthful. Simply means that they are saying that theology and science simply don't overlap. And so Stephen Jay Gould, who was a Jewish scientist, very influential in the history of evolutionary theory, he continues as a dedicated religious person, but says there is absolutely no connection between science and theology.

[12:20] A third and another wrong position, according to Professor McLeish, is that which is held by Sir John Polkinghorne.

[12:34] Now this comes as a shock to many of us who have found Sir John Polkinghorne's insights about faith and science are some of the most important that we have in our bookshelves.

[12:49] And what's wrong with Dr. Polkinghorne, he says, is that different worlds of theology and science can be approached using similar methodologies.

[13:06] That the essence of Hawkinghorne's statement about science and its importance is that these are similar worlds, sorry, these are contrasting worlds which can be approached by using similar methodologies.

[13:27] And this is the gist of many of John Polkinghorne's books, which, again, seems to me, have been the most important insights in this whole debate over the last 20, 30 years.

[13:41] And he says the difference quite simply is that each of these three approaches, one which is that there's a competition between theology and science, science, or that there's no overlap between theology and science, or that they are essentially different worlds that can be approached using the same methodologies.

[14:02] The difference is that they're all talking about science and theology, and not about the theology of science. And where does he turn to see the exemplification of the theology of science?

[16:16] Well, you will be delighted to hear it again. What have I done to deserve suffering is the central theme of Job.

[16:29] The text comprises monologues addressed between Job, his friends, and eventually God himself. The structure of the book involves an introductory prologue in which God and Satan are in conversation.

[16:46] God points out the faithfulness of his servant Job, and the subsequent discourses take place with the afflicted Job sitting on an ash heap.

[16:58] That was a wonderful image. Sitting on an ash heap. And sitting silently, despised and rejected by society.

[17:13] Job's friends sit with him in silence, for seven days, and then begin to speak. The first cycle of speeches and replies goes from chapter 4 to 14.

[17:27] Job and Job's three initial friends, Eliphaz, Bildad, and Zophar, as you recall. Each cycle starts with a complaint from Job, followed by a speech from each friend in turn, each one answered by Job.

[17:43] and it soon becomes apparent that Job is not demanding an end to his suffering, but he is torn apart by the twisted interpretation and imputed meanings of his sufferings.

[17:59] His friends claim that the world embeds a law of retribution, in that the evil are punished and the good are rewarded. And they deduce from this that Job deserves his present state on an ash heap.

[18:16] Job, knowing his innocence, denies their accusations, and his closing thrust wraps up the argument by invoking the properties of deep time eroding through the ages, the apparently permanent structures of the earth.

[18:33] geoscientists like myself claim that deep time was not understood in our history until the 17th century.

[18:49] And even then it took a long time to nail it. But here in Job we have a statement yet as a mountain slips away, this is just grist to my mill of course, as a mountain slips away and erodes and a cliff is dislodged from its place, as water wears away stone and torrents scour the soil from the land, so you destroy man's hope.

[19:20] I'm not recommending this particular accusation against Job, but I'm saying it's remarkable insight into the science which we think we discovered recently.

[19:32] Job concludes from this first cycle of discussion that there's indeed a moral law woven into the physical fabric of the world.

[19:43] However, it is not the well-ordered law of just rewards, he says, but a chaotic law of decay and purposelessness. That's the end of that first round of discussion.

[19:57] In the second cycle of the discussion, Job's second complaint is that there's no justice in God's world at all. He claims that any correction that he might have merited from ignorance or oversight is insignificant compared with the punishment inflicted on him.

[20:17] Job, on his ash heap, can see only injustice everywhere. Now, at this point, his friends start to lose patience with him, and the end of that second cycle sees confrontation in a more explicit way between friends and Job.

[20:37] The third cycle, which goes from chapter 21 to 31, Job's complaint moves from the problem of pain to a legal dispute and the friends' accusations aimed at Job become clear and open.

[20:51] And Job now accuses God of failing to bring the wicked to justice when they steal the land of the defenseless. The third cycle reaches its high point in chapter 28, the so-called hymn to wisdom.

[21:06] But where is wisdom to be found? Now, where is the place of understanding? Humans do not know the way to it. It is not found in the land of the living. The ocean deep says, it is not in me, and the sea says, not with me.

[21:20] This is in the chapter 28, as you may recall. But God understands the way to it. It is he who knows its place. Behold, wisdom is to fear the Lord.

[21:34] Understanding is to shun evil. It follows then the introduction of a new friend of Job, Mr. Elihu, and there's a final speech by Job on the creation song of Elihu, which are again, questions that need to be answered, and which are addressed in God's final summing up.

[22:02] Elihu criticizes both Job and all the other friends for being so narrow-minded. He hints that Job's suffering is but a triviality before the greater purposes of God, and suggests that suffering can always be a way of warning us about the importance of God's law.

[22:23] But in his final discussion, in Elihu's final comment, he really ends up with the same sort of anthropocentric justice, which says that you get punished for every sin in proportion, which of course leads to the great problem of what sort of a book is Job, and what kind of a statement about science can this be.

[22:54] Job opens his heart in chapter 31 in deep reflection and admits his temptation at one point to worship the sun and the moon and the stars in the desperate situation that he's in.

[23:11] But at this point, all the characters fall silent. without any resolution in sight. Job's pain and unsatisfied desire for vindication has led him to a deep thirst for wisdom and to look for it in the inhuman otherness of matter.

[23:30] The five actors, Job and his four friends, all hint at the centrality of the created physical world over any claim by humanity to have a pivotal place within it.

[23:42] creation, they say, seems to project a balance between order and chaos. And this storyline locates wisdom within the knowledge of nature. It inspires bold ideas such as a covenant between humanity and stones.

[23:57] It thinks through the provenance of rain clouds. It observes the structure of mountains from below and wonders at the weightless suspension of the earth itself. But while it underlies many of the comments of all five human participants in the discussion, it is not expressed coherently by any one person.

[28:28] How does this final four chapters of Job introduce us to a theology of science? His argument is that theology deals with everything in the light of God.

[28:50] Everything that is to say that leads to truth, not just about people, not just about our personal and individual salvation and redemption, but it leads us to questions about the nature of God's creation, some of which are in the process of being resolved and some of which will never be resolved in our lifetime.

[29:21] The emphasis is that both science and theology are based on faith. They are both more about imagination and creative questions than about method logic and providing answers.

[29:43] They both involve pain and love as their central emotions. And this may be a thought that hasn't occurred to those of us who are not directly involved in science, but that there is this emotional involvement in science taking seriously the nature of the materials which God has created.

[30:06] perhaps the most revelatory part of his thinking is his view that order and chaos are equally part of God's world and his refusal to accept the simplistic argument that God's existence can be proved from the fine-tuning of the universe.
